ASSAP has hosted weekly webinars since 2020 with leading experts on the unexplained. Now as a podcast, we explore paranormal phenomena, PSI, cryptids, Earth mysteries, Fortean events and UFOlogy through presentations, candid conversations and live Q&A. ASSAP is a scientifically oriented educational charity dedicated to the open-minded study of anomalous phenomena through research, investigations and training. Curious but serious?     This special 45th Anniversary ASSAP Seriously Strange Special celebrates the Association for the Scientific Study of Anomalous Phenomena with a lively town hall discussion on its history, achievements, and future.


    Hosted by Kristian Lander, with Caroline reflecting on her six years as a committee member, the session features insightful contributions from Hugh Pincott (on the 1981 founding and divergence from the SPR), Alan Cleaver, Maurice Townsend (Merlin Matrix & Project Albion), William (Bill) Eyre, Steve Hume, Sarah Pilkington, and others.


    A celebratory deep dive into early ASAP News editions, training programs, investigator bulletins, governance developments, and the proactive spirit that has defined the organization for 45 years.


    Whether you’re a longtime member or discovering ASAP for the first time, this episode offers valuable context on the evolution of serious anomalous research in the UK.

    Patti Keane’s name became synonymous with the paranormal after her experiences at Tanfield House were brought to light on the hit podcast, Uncanny. In this episode, Patti shares the harrowing truth about experiencing a second, separate poltergeist haunting years after the initial Tanfield House case. We discuss the toll of these phenomena and how she has processed her unique place in the study of anomalous activity through contemporary Pattis art and writing.
